Question: Define: Veterinarian-client-patient relationship - ANSWER✔✔Relationship that must
exist between the vet, the patient, and the owner before prescription drugs can be dispensed.
Question: List 4 sources of drugs used in Vet Med - ANSWER✔✔Animal product, plant
material, minerals, synthetic products

Question: Discuss the conditions that must be met before a valid veterinarian-client-patient
relationship can be shown to exist - ANSWER✔✔1.vet must assume responsibility for making
clinical judgments in relation to health of the animal.
2. Vet must have recently seen the animal and be acquainted with it's care.
3.Vet must be available for follow-up care of the animal

Question: Discuss the responsibilities of a vet tech in the administration of drug orders -
ANSWER✔✔To carry out the vet's orders correctly. should read the drug label three times to
ensure proper drug is being administered and should take care to administer correct dose by

correct route. Should be aware of the expected affects and potential adverse side effects and be
able to monitor the patient.
Q:Describe how drugs affect the nervous system - ANSWER✔✔Drugs affect the nervous system
by acting at the synaptic junctions to promote neurotransmitter's activity, mimic their actions,
or block them from acting.

Question: Identify examples of respiratory drugs - ANSWER✔✔Expectorants, mucolytics,
antitussives, bronchodilators, decongestants

Question: List which drugs are used to relieve pain and inflammation - ANSWER✔✔NSAIDs,
Opioids, Antihistamines, muscle relaxers, steroids, nerve blocks

Question: Describe how antiparasitic drugs work - ANSWER✔✔Antiparasitic drugs work by
destroying parasites or inhibiting their growth. Most work by interfering with the parasite's
nervous system to prevent them from moving.
Question: Explain the veterinary technician's role in inventory control - ANSWER✔✔keeping
the staff informed regarding discontinued items, knowing the dates on which backordered items
will be released from the vendor, packing up goods awaiting return to the vendor (e.g., expired
items), rotating stock correctly, maintaining current prices on all products, organizing inventory
for ease of location and counting, receiving and inspecting orders on arrival at the veterinary
facility, and learning about new products.
